UPS is a device connected with battery bank and converting
AC to DC to AC which always provides un-interrupted power
eventhough the main source of power is available and
consumes energy.
Inverter is a device connected with battery bank and
converting DC to AC which will provides un-interrupted
power when main source of power not available through the
battery bank. Normally, this won't consumes energy when
main source of power is available.
